St Giles Arson Attack Accused Remanded

A man who is alleged to have set fire to the Saint Giles Psychiatric Hospital last Thursday, has been remanded in custody by the Magistrates Court in Suva.
Vereamu Navuso appeared in custody before Magistrate Jeremiah Savou yesterday.
Navuso was seen walking with bandages on his feet.
Police prosecutor served a full phase of disclosures to the accused.
Navuso is charged with one count each of arson and acts with intent to cause grievous harm.
It is alleged that on February 4, 2021, at Suva, Navuso set fire to the hospital on Reservoir Road in Suva.
It is also alleged that on the same day, Navuso wounded a staff nurse with a burnt beer bottle containing kerosene.
Police prosecutor objected to Navuso’s bail on the grounds that the nurse had sustained serious burns and was currently hospitalised.
The prosecutor also told the court that the offences the accused was charged indictable offence.
Magistrate Savou remanded the accused in custody and transferred the matter to the High Court.
The matter will be called for first call on March 1
